The Metropole Hotel

The Metropole Hotel sits on Blackpool's Promenade, about a 25-minute walk from the restored Victorian North Pier. The hotel offers an à la carte restaurant on site and private car parking, a practical choice for those exploring the seaside town by car.

Rooms range from standard singles and twins to family rooms, with options featuring sea views. Each room includes a shower, heating, and a bathtub. The hotel provides 24-hour reception, luggage storage, and facilities for disabled guests.

Strengths

5 reasons to book
  • Central seafront location — Guests consistently praise the hotel's position on the Promenade, close to the Tower, piers, and local restaurants. It serves as a convenient base for exploring Blackpool.
  • On-site private parking — Private car parking is provided on site – a practical convenience in a busy seaside resort where parking is often limited.
  • Friendly and helpful staff — Multiple reviews highlight the friendly and helpful nature of the staff, from restaurant service to going out of their way to fix room issues.
  • Sea view rooms — Choose a sea view room to enjoy views of the Irish Sea from your window, a feature several guests appreciated.
  • Evening entertainment — The hotel offers nightly bingo and shows, plus a dance floor, adding a traditional seaside entertainment option without leaving the building.

Worth weighing

4 to weigh
  • Some rooms showing wear — A few guests noted that rooms, while clean, felt a bit tired or dated, with issues like non-functional baths or scaffolding outside windows.
  • Unhygienic central area — One review raised concerns about a central area near kitchen exhaust pipes that was infested with pigeons, describing it as extremely unhygienic.
  • Check-in window ends at 23:30 — If you're arriving late, note that check-in is only available from 15:00 to 23:30, so plan your arrival accordingly.
  • No pets allowed — The hotel does not permit pets, so you'll need to make other arrangements if travelling with a dog or cat.
